Parking area grading services involve the process of leveling and preparing the ground surface where a driveway, parking lot, or other paved areas are installed or maintained. This work ensures the underlying soil or base material is properly shaped to provide a stable foundation for pavement or concrete. Proper grading helps prevent uneven surfaces, water pooling, and shifting over time, which can lead to costly repairs or safety hazards. Service providers use specialized equipment to carefully shape the terrain, creating a smooth, even surface that promotes proper drainage and long-lasting durability.
One of the primary problems parking area grading helps solve is poor drainage. When a surface is uneven or improperly sloped, water can collect in low spots, leading to puddles, erosion, and potential damage to the pavement or underlying structure. Additionally, improper grading can cause vehicles to experience uneven surfaces, increasing the risk of accidents or damage to tires and suspensions. Grading also addresses issues caused by settling or shifting of the ground, which can create cracks, ruts, or dips that compromise the safety and appearance of a property’s parking area.

The overview below groups typical Parking Area Grading proj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Dubuque, IA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or parking area grading projects in Dubuque range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, covering surface leveling and minor slope adjustments. Larger, more complex repairs can exceed this range but are less common.
Basic Resurfacing - For surface regrading or minor excavation work,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,500. Most projects in this category are straightforward and stay within this typical range, with fewer reaching higher costs.
Full Replacement - Complete overhaul of a parking lot or large-scale grading projects generally cost between $2,000 and $5,000. Larger, more intricate projects can go beyond $5,000, especially if extensive excavation or drainage work is required.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ly detailed or custom grading solutions, including extensive drainage or site-specific adjustments, can range from $5,000 to $10,000+ in Dubuque and nearby areas. These projects are less common and tend to involve specialized work or larger are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is parking area grading? Parking area grading involves leveling and sloping the surface to ensure proper drainage and a stable foundation for parking lots or driveways.
Why is parking area grading important? Proper grading helps prevent water accumulation, reduces the risk of surface damage, and enhances the durability of the parking surface.
How do local contractors perform parking area grading? Contractors assess the site, remove debris, and use specialized equipment to shape the surface according to drainage and stability requirements.
What types of surfaces can be graded? Many surfaces, including asphalt, concrete, gravel, and dirt, can be graded to improve their functionality and longevity.
